Practical Font Pairing and Readability Advice for Marketers
Absolute Joyful is a charming and friendly handwritten font that requires thoughtful pairing to maximize its impact. As a strategic designer, I recommend combining it with clean, structured typefaces to create balance. A light or regular weight sans serif font works beautifully for body copy, allowing Absolute Joyful to take center stage as the decorative title. Avoid pairing it with other complex script fonts, as this can create visual clutter and reduce message clarity. For a more editorial look, a classic serif font can provide a sophisticated contrast, making it ideal for blog headers or email newsletter subjects.
Readability testing is essential before finalizing any campaign. Always check how Absolute Joyful appears on dark versus light backgrounds. While it generally performs well on both, increasing the letter spacing slightly can improve legibility on darker overlays. Additionally, ensure you review the included styles and ligatures if available, as these features can enhance the natural flow of the handwriting.
